Who is an Internal Communications Specialist?
An Internal Communications Specialist is a professional who develops strategies to ensure communication within the company is consistent, effective, and transparent. They are responsible for making sure all employees receive the necessary information on time - whether it's about strategic changes, new project launches, company achievements, or internal events.
They work closely with management and the HR department to build a strong corporate culture that fosters a sense of unity among employees.
In modern organizations where remote or hybrid work is common, the role of the Internal Communications Specialist becomes even more critical. They ensure all team members stay informed, engaged, and aligned with company goals and values.
What does an Internal Communications Specialist do?
* Creates and implements internal communication strategies
* Identifies and manages effective communication channels
* Introduces employees to new projects and shares company initiatives
* Prepares internal newsletters, email campaigns, and informational materials
* Manages feedback systems and employee engagement surveys
* Organizes internal events and team-building activities
* Collaborates with leadership to improve internal communications
* Analyzes the outcomes of internal communication efforts
What skills and knowledge do you need to succeed?
Soft skills:
* Effective communication
* Active listening and empathy
* Management and leadership abilities
* Critical thinking
* Teamwork and conflict resolution
Technical skills:
* Knowledge of internal communication platforms (Slack, Microsoft Teams, SharePoint)
* Proficiency in video conferencing tools (Zoom, Microsoft Teams)
* Familiarity with data and feedback analysis tools (Google Analytics, SurveyMonkey)
* Ability to create internal marketing materials (PowerPoint, Canva)
